Now, let’s break this down a bit. The optical center of a lens is the point through which light passes in a way that maintains clear vision. When these centers are properly aligned with your pupils, light travels through the lenses as intended. But if they’re not lined up? Well, that can throw a real wrench in the works. We’re talking about unwanted prismatic effects that force your eyes to work overtime, leading to fatigue and discomfort. Not exactly the first impression you want from your chic new frames!
